Physical and Credentials Screening for Regular Cadet Course at Police Academy Holds Next Week

Physical and credential screening exercise for Oyo State Indigenes that applied for 9th Regular Cadet Course of Police Academy (POLAC), Wudil Kano State has been scheduled between 26th September and 1st October, 2022.

The screening which will commence 8:00am will hold at Oyo State Police Command, Eleyele,Ibadan,Oyo State .

According to a statement signed by the command’s PRO, Adewale Osifeso,The candidates are to appear at the screening venue in White T-Shirt and white shorts along with following items:

“Evidence of physical/mental fitness from a government recognized Medical Hospital.

ii.Evidence of Good Character from Village/District Head of the applicant.

III.Certificate of Indigene signed by Local Government Chairman or Secretary.

iv. National Identity Card/slip (NIN)

v. Original and duplicate copies of credentials – O’ Level Result(s), Certificate of Origin and Birth Certificate/Declaration of Age Including Jamb result printout.

vi. Printout of application

vii. Duly completed Guarantor’s form

viii. Invitation slip

3. Candidates are to come for the exercise on the date indicated on their invitation slip.

4. While conveying the best wishes of the Commissioner of Police, Oyo State Police Command, CP Adebowale Williams psc (+)fdc, candidates are to conduct themselves in the highest degree orderliness and good behavior before, during and after the exercise.
